Filipinos abroad with COVID-19 now at 13,018

As of Friday, January 8, the number of Filipinos abroad who tested positive for COVID-19 increased to 13,018 with one new infection.

Total recoveries remained at 8,460 and fatalities stayed at 934 while 3,623 patients were still undergoing treatment.

In Asia and the Pacific region, there are 2,710 cases with 796 patients recovering and 21 deaths. In the Middle East or Africa, a total of 7,712 cases were recorded with 4,690 recoveries and 601 fatalities.

Europe reported 1,809 cases including 340 patients undergoing treatment, 1,351 recoveries, and 118 deaths. The Americas have the lowest number of cases at 787 with 526 recoveries and 194 deaths.
